The Plymouth Road Runner Superbird owes its existence to the high impact and high-speed world of 1960s stock car racing. This period of NASCAR is looked back on as the first golden age of the sport, a time when massive engines and sleek aerodynamic lead to speeds once unthinkable.

Built on the foundation of a Plymouth Roadrunner, the Superbird featured a 20-inch extended nose, a streamlined rear window, and a towering 24-inch rear wing. These modifications, aimed at reducing wind resistance, transformed the car into a dominant force on the track.

The fallout for Plymouth fans was the 1,935 Superbirds built for the public. Though it was a virtual twin to the Charger Daytona in concept, the Superbird's aerodynamic add-ons were unique parts developed expressly for the 1970 Plymouth Belvedere/Road Runner body. It was an exercise in savvy corporate parts swapping and cost-cutting ingenuity.
